Problem1457--区间问题(弱化版)

1457: 区间问题(弱化版)

Time Limit: 1 Sec  Memory Limit: 128 MB
Submit: 154  Solved: 90
[Submit] [Status] [Web Board] [Creator:]

Description

给定你n个数字ai,请你求出有多少个区间[l,r],满足该区间的数字之和等于其区间长度。

Input

第一行一个正整数n,n<=5000。
接下来n个整数ai,-10^9<=ai<=10^9。

Output

输出区间之和等于其区间长度的区间个数。

Sample Input

3
1 2 0

Sample Output

3

Source/Category